Storm Damage Restoration in Kansas City, KS
Storm damage restoration services focus on repairing and restoring properties affected by severe weather events such as high winds, hail, heavy rain, or tornadoes. These projects often include assessing the extent of damage to roofing, siding, windows, and other structural elements, followed by necessary repairs or replacements to ensure the property’s integrity and safety. Homeowners typically seek this service after a storm has caused visible damage or compromised the building’s exterior, aiming to prevent further issues like water intrusion or structural deterioration.
Before requesting storm damage restoration, property owners usually want to understand the scope of repairs needed and the process involved in restoring their property. It’s common to inquire about the types of damage covered, the steps taken to assess the property, and how repairs will be coordinated to restore the property’s appearance and safety. Clear communication about the extent of damage and the necessary work can help homeowners make informed decisions during the restoration process.

Common Storm Damage Restoration Jobs
Storm damage repair involves restoring roofs, siding, and windows affected by severe weather.
Water extraction and drying services help prevent mold growth after flooding.
Structural assessments identify damage to support beams, walls, and foundations.
Debris removal clears fallen trees, branches, and other storm-related debris from the property.
Waterproofing and sealing protect against future leaks and water intrusion.
Emergency board-up services secure properties exposed to storm-related openings.
Storm Damage Restoration Questions
What types of storm damage restoration services are available? Services include repairs for roof leaks, siding damage, broken windows, and water intrusion caused by storms.
How can storm damage affect a property? Storm damage can lead to structural issues, water leaks, mold growth, and further deterioration if not addressed promptly.
What should homeowners do immediately after storm damage occurs? It is recommended to document the damage, make temporary repairs if safe, and contact a restoration professional for assessment.
Does storm damage restoration include water removal and drying? Yes, services often include water extraction, drying, and moisture control to prevent further issues.
